By 600 CE, Christianity had spread to East Asia, Central Asia, East Africa, Western Europe, and the Middle East. True or False?
  1. True
  2. False
Explanation
Answer - B - False. By 600 C.E., Christianity had spread to Central Asia, East Africa, Western Europe, and the Middle East. Not East Asia.

Key Takeaway: By 600, Christianity had influence in all of these areas except East Asia. Christianity did not arrive in East Asia until well after 600 C.E. Conquests, missionaries, and trade routes in the classical period all greatly aided the spread of Christianity into Western Europe, East Africa, Central Asia, and the Middle East.
